What Our Level 2 Survey Covers

Our RICS Level 2 Home Survey is specifically designed for properties in conventional construction that appear to be in reasonable condition. When our inspectors visit your potential new home in SY23 1, they conduct a comprehensive visual inspection of all accessible areas including the roof structure, walls, windows, doors, floors, bathrooms, and kitchens. The survey includes an assessment of the property's overall condition, any visible defects, and potential issues that might affect the value or safety of the property.

We examine the main structural elements of the property including the foundations, load-bearing walls, floors, and roof structure. Our inspectors look for signs of subsidence, settlement, damp penetration, rot, and woodworm infestation. In Aberystwyth properties, we pay particular attention to the condition of roofs given the local weather exposure from the Irish Sea, and we check that drainage systems are functioning properly to prevent water ingress that is common in coastal areas.

The Level 2 survey also includes a thorough evaluation of the property's services such as the electrical installation, gas supply (where applicable), plumbing, and heating systems. Our chartered surveyors will identify any obvious safety hazards or items that do not meet current regulations. We also assess any outbuildings, garages, and the general condition of the boundaries and grounds.

Given that many properties in Aberystwyth date from the Victorian and Edwardian periods, our inspectors pay special attention to common issues found in older construction. This includes checking for original single-glazed windows, outdated electrical wiring that may not meet modern standards, and the condition of solid walls that are more susceptible to penetrating damp than cavity wall construction. Our team has extensive experience identifying these period-specific issues across the SY23 1 postcode sector.

Understanding Your Survey Report

Your RICS Level 2 survey report uses a clear rating system to categorize the condition of different elements. Properties are rated as having no issues, minor defects, moderate defects, or serious defects requiring urgent attention. This straightforward approach helps you prioritize any remedial work and understand the potential costs involved. Our reports include clear photographs and descriptions so you can see exactly what our inspectors have found.

For properties in the SY23 1 area, our surveyors are experienced in identifying issues commonly found in local housing stock. The Aberystwyth area features a mix of property ages and construction types, and our team understands the typical defects associated with each. Whether your property is a traditional stone-built Victorian house or a more recent construction, we know what to look for and can provide accurate, informed assessments.

The report also includes a market value assessment and an indicative rebuild cost for insurance purposes. This information proves valuable not only for your purchase decision but also for arranging appropriate buildings insurance. Given that the average property price in SY23 1 is £209,416, having accurate insurance valuations protects your investment from day one.

One of the key benefits of our Level 2 survey is the clear red, amber, and green rating system that highlights issues by urgency. If we identify a serious defect, we will recommend that you obtain a specialist report from a structural engineer or other qualified professional. This helps you understand exactly which issues require immediate attention versus those that can be monitored or addressed over time.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does a RICS Level 2 survey include?

A RICS Level 2 Home Survey includes a thorough visual inspection of all accessible parts of the property, assessment of the main structural elements, evaluation of services (electrics, plumbing, heating), and identification of any defects or issues. The report includes condition ratings, photographs, market value assessment, and rebuild cost for insurance purposes. In the SY23 1 area, our surveyors also specifically check for issues related to coastal exposure and older property construction that is prevalent in Aberystwyth.

How long does a Level 2 survey take?

Most Level 2 surveys in the SY23 1 area take between 1 and 2 hours to complete, depending on the size and complexity of the property. Smaller properties may be completed in under an hour, while larger homes or those with extensive outbuildings may require more time. Victorian terraces with multiple floors and period features typically take longer than modern semi-detached properties due to the additional elements that require inspection.

Do I need a Level 2 survey for a flat in Aberystwyth?

Yes, a Level 2 survey is recommended for flats as well as houses. While the survey focuses on the individual flat, we also note any shared elements of the building that might affect your ownership, such as the condition of the roof, common areas, or any planned maintenance works. In Aberystwyth, many flats are located in converted Victorian properties where the condition of shared structural elements is particularly important.
